Output f607f24a8496c75d229be051a26098e26d6236839c520d8b1ef3887b54af231a:31

value
34367325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295f557ac899999aee3248a1bfa7487f9e534edd OP_EQUAL
address
MBfv9DCGqTScb2mdNCivb8aLHjrkjfHjUa
transaction
f607f24a8496c75d229be051a26098e26d6236839c520d8b1ef3887b54af231a
spent
true